Jobs in Jamaica: Lecturer in Sociology

JOB TITLE: Lecturer in Sociology

LOCATION:  University of the West Indies, St. Augustine, Trinidad and Tobago

DESCRIPTION: Teaching at the undergraduate and postgraduate levels in any three (3) of the assigned areas (Sociological Theory, Research Methods, Introduction to Sociology, Caribbean Social Structure and Sociology of Development); Supervision of postgraduate students.

QUALIFICATIONS: Must possess a PhD in Sociology with academic and professional experience in the field; At least five (5) years’ experience in teaching and research at tertiary level; Published peer-reviewed research; Solid listing of conference presentations; Success and recognition of professional activities; Knowledge of Caribbean Sociology would be an asset; High priority on individuals who can work well in a team environment; Should also possess good communication and interpersonal skills and must be student-centered; A good command of English is essential; Excellent pedagogical skills; Demonstrable capacity to carry out a research agenda; Ability to participate in University life (administration, conference organization and committees) and community outreach.
